mogwai @ irving plaza, new york 23/09/1999


set list

  • xmas steps
  • ex-cowboy
  • helicon 1
  • like herod


    misc info

    matador 'nice weekend in new york' showcase, with cornelius, arsonists, non phixion, red snapper and jega. mogwai played for around 40 minutes. the show was webcast on cdnow.

    pavement's scott 'spiral stairs' and mike (ex-rites of spring) joined mogwai on 'like herod'.
